Coats for Kids Drive

Two Round Rock ISD Elementary schools, Herrington and Teravista, challenged each other to a coat drive and collected over 2500 coats to help keep kids warm this winter.

Julie Carrera Named Principal of Herrington Elementary

Julie Carrera has been named the new principal of Herrington Elementary School. Carrera has served as the assistant principal of Herrington since 2014 and, during that time, led efforts to support new teachers and adjustments to campus’ processes aimed at improving student performance and addressing needs.
